The North Face Climb Festival Livestream

After a few years on hiatus, the Psicobloc Master Series returned for its post pandemic debut. Psicobloc (aka Deep Water Soloing) is a form of solo climbing over a deep body of water.

The inquiry came in about three weeks before The North Face Climb Festival Chicago was to start. The tournament organizers wanted to have the competition livestreamed on The North Face’s YouTube channel for the world to watch.

The initial tournament concept was to have the climbing wall on a barge on Lake Michigan, which would be attached to the side of Navy Pier. On its surface, this is an incredible idea and as far as we know, has never been done before. World-renowned climbers from around the globe would come to Chicago and compete. Once we heard about the event plans, we were all in.

In a matter of three short weeks, we pulled off all of the pre-production work needed for the broadcast. All of the graphics were created, site layouts were drawn, and broadcast plans were finalized.

Come the morning of the event, it started pouring rain in Chicago. We arrived at Navy Pier in Chicago to setup for the livestream broadcast and everything became more and more soaked throughout the day. Rain and electronics generally don’t do well together. However, we kept everything going for an amazing broadcast.


We had four hours to setup for the show, which included 5 cameras, a drone, host area, and multiple audio sources throughout the venue. Thanks to our mobile video production studio, setup was a lot simpler because Master Control is always setup and ready to go inside our 24′ studio.


Under a tent, the two show hosts were able to take viewers through the whole event. Winners would also join the hosts for commentary throughout the day.

Our aerial drone stole the show again with it’s beautiful aerial views of the wall, the Chicago skyline, and the golden orange sunset that graced the skyline toward the end of the broadcast.

The livestream totaled a little over five hours of broadcasting from Navy Pier. Our crew of 12 pulled off an amazing broadcast and we’re looking forward to livestreaming more events like this!

Chicago Mobile Video Production Studio


Delack Media Group is a full service video production company based in the Chicago market, and available for travel around the country. With our 24′ OBS mobile video production trailer, we produce live High Definition shows for broadcast and livestreaming.

Production:
Multi-camera switching (up to 20 camera inputs per switcher)
(2) Blackmagic ATEM 2 M/E Production Studio 4K
Blackmagic ATEM 1 M/E Advanced Control Panel
720p/1080/4K (Horizontal or Vertical)
40×40 Blackmagic Smart VideoHub 12G-SDI

Records:
(2) Blackmagic Hyperdeck Studio Pro Recorder Decks
6 input iso records with 7TB of storage

Communications:
Clear-Com Intercom System w/beltpacks and headsets
(8) Motorola 2-way radios with surveillance kits

Transmission:
Proprietary on-board internet system (receive & transmission)
*Bonded cellular live streaming
*LiveU Solo Pro (bonded cellular with 2 cellular + LAN + wifi)
ZOOM/Google Meet computer for remote guests or captioning

Video Support:
*Remote Captioning
*Teleprompter
*Copper/Fiber cable runs and and wireless video transmission systems available
(2) SD-HDMI Converters
(2) Decimator Cross Converters
1000’ BNC

Graphics:
(1) Vmix Graphics station
(1) Vmix Replay w/6 inputs and 2 outs

Audio:
(2) ZOOM Audio Mixers
13 XLR inputs which includes a 6 input submix
1000’ XLR

*Cameras:
Blackmagic Ursa Broadcast Studio
Fujinon B4 Lenses (8.5-170mm)
24’ Jib
Steadicam
Aerial and Underwater Drone
(4) Marshall Waterproof Lipstick Cams

Mobile Production Unit Specs:
24’x 8’5’
Generous 80” interior head room
Fully insulated walls & ceiling
Climate controlled with two air conditioning/heating units
Onboard crew Wifi
Deluxe control room interior
Breaker box w/generator or shore power input
50a 220v single phase service
1000’ AC cables with 10 BNC connectors
